About Anthony Francis Morando at a glance

Anthony Francis Morando is a Partner based in White Plains, New York, practicing at Cuddy & Feder LLP. They have 18+ years of legal experience, licensed to practice since 2008. Their practice focuses on real estate, zoning, environmental, and energy. Admitted to practice in Connecticut U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York U.S. Court of Appeals for the (2008) and New York (2009). Educated at Pace University School of Law (J.D., 2008) and University of Delaware (B.A., 2005). Active member of Dutchess County Bar Association Westchester County Bar Association Westchester Woman’s Bar Association, Board Member and Liaison to Westchester County Association.
